Output 39949c24d915e6a1977b96ecc3f80f97a8cb7ba101f0f6ac48e68b02985dc52e:0

value
9788854
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f1f9554297819b5035b45ff3986f230fb3b23eb6 OP_EQUAL
address
MVxbmdDHjBFr6km7NLr9aToh7A9K1sPmc3
transaction
39949c24d915e6a1977b96ecc3f80f97a8cb7ba101f0f6ac48e68b02985dc52e
spent
true